Jaw asymmetry can have numerous of causes.
some are caused by bone others are caused by muscle.
also going for perfection in a surgery that sews through your bone and reattaches it via drilling screws in your head is unrealistic. You better lose that idea.
Also soft tissue changes are hard to predict in a jaw surgery.
Besides that every human has asymmetrys to some point
